Mary Margaret Kastelberg

$546Cash on Hand
$0Total Contributions
$546Total Expenditures
Are you Mary Margaret Kastelberg, or someone associated with their campaign? Learn about the benefits of claiming your page - it's free.
Financial Activity
Top Contributors

No Records

View All Contributors
Top Payees
Total Expenditures
Payee
Type
$2,680.00 Siobhan Dunnavant ENTITY
$2,498.24 Forest Consulting Services ENTITY
$1,000.00 Bold Dominion PAC ENTITY
$799.00 Creative Direct LLC ENTITY
$500.00 Rob Wittman Campaign ENTITY
$166.00 United States Postal Service ENTITY
$70.00 Bank of America ENTITY
-$2,167.00 Doswell Family LLC ENTITY
-$5,000.00 MWPolitical Inc ENTITY
View All Payees
Top Loans

There is no loan data available.

View All Loans
Related Articles
Kalyn Stralow | 06/13/2022
In Virginia, state-level candidates raised $277.1 million between Jan. 1, 2020, and Dec. 31, 2021. Democratic candidates raised $165.2 million and Republican candidates raised $98.4 million. 
Kalyn Stralow | 05/31/2022
In Virginia, state-level candidates spent $255.34 million between Jan. 1, 2020, and Dec. 31, 2021. Democratic candidates spent $132.83 million and Republican candidates spent $110.60 million. 
Kalyn Stralow | 04/11/2022
According to the most recent campaign finance reports made to the Virginia Department of Elections, Virginia House Speaker Todd Gilbert raised $637,115 and spent $583,402 between Jan. 1, 2020 and Dec 31, 2021.